Use of the Church by Non-Members for Weddings, Dedications, Funerals, and Memorial Services

The congregation of the First Unitarian Universalist Church invites individuals and families without congregational affiliations to celebrate weddings, holy unions, child dedications, funerals and memorial services at our meeting house when it is not in use by the congregation.   It is the policy of the congregation that all religious rites of passage be open to all regardless of race, class, gender, creed, sexual orientation, ability or disability. The Sanctuary and Parish Hall are wheelchair accessible.

The 1893 Sanctuary of the First Unitarian Universalist Church of Essex County is a classic of the arts and crafts style and comfortably seats 125.   It has excellent acoustics and is wheelchair accessible.   The adjacent Parish Hall can accommodate a similar number for receptions as the Sanctuary can for services.   There is a parking lot behind the church and handicapped spaces on the street in front of the church.

The congregation will make the facilities available for non-members at a reasonable charge.   For information regarding fees, see our Building Use Policy.
